WebThe Nottoway tribe was assigned a reservation in 1713, after a fellow Iroquoian-speaking tribe was defeated in the 1713 Tuscarora War in North Carolina. Surveyors marked off a six square mile tract (totally 36 square miles or 23,000 acres) south of the Nottoway River. In addition, a circle with a diameter of six miles north of the river was ... WebMar 16, 2002 · The Nottoway Indians in number about twenty seven, including men, women and children, occupy a tract of seven thousand acres of excellent land upon the west side of Nottoway river, two miles from Jerusalem, in the county of Southampton. The principal character among them is a woman, who is styled their Queen.
